Problem Escape Trailer is recalling certain 2020 19, 21C, 21NE and 5.0 RV trailers equipped with Dometic 3 burner cooking stoves. The stove's saddle valve securing bolt may be overtightened, possibly damaging the O-ring seal and causing a continuous gas leak. Risk A gas leak can increase the risk of a fire. Fix Escape Trailer will notify owners, instructing them to visit a Dometic repair center that will install a remedy kit of gaskets, washers, thread locker bolts, and two round orange labels, free of charge. The recall began March 17, 2021. Owners may contact Escape Trailer customer service at 1-604-703-1650. Escape Trailer's number for this recall is E012020.

Two numbers, one recall

Every safety recall carries two identifiers. E012020 is the number Escape assigned in its own system: it is what appears on the owner letter, on the dealer’s service screen and on the repair order. 20V809000 is the number NHTSA filed the same recall under when the manufacturer reported it, and it is the one every federal record, this site included, is keyed on.

The repair is free by federal law for vehicles up to fifteen years old. Whether one particular vehicle is included is settled by its VIN against the manufacturer’s build list, not by its model year.
